Brief History of Brislington Brislington is known to have actually been occupied in Roman times since the remains of a Roman villa dating from around advertisement 270-300 were found when Winchester Roadway was being constructed in1899. The vacation home was possibly the centre of a large estate and is believed to have been ruined by fire concerning AD 367, possibly after a raid by Irish pirates.Originally it was offered by the Augustinian canons from Keynsham Abbey which was established in concerning 1166. The here and now church dates from 1420 and was constructed by the 5th Baron Thomas la Warr. The family members (later on the de la Warrs) were the lords of the estate from the late 12th Century to the late 16th Century; they were to provide their name to the state of Delaware in the United States.

Brislington had 2 manor residences. The middle ages moated and prepared manor home of the de la Warrs stood in West Town Lane.
The second, the Arno's Group of structures, (consisting of 'The Black Castle') was built by William Reeve, a rich eccentric Quake copper smelter. In 1850 the home came to be a Roman Catholic convent and woman's correctional facility institution, staying so till 1948. brislington bristol.

Brislington is two miles south-east of Bristol city centre and was called find out one of the most beautiful villages in Somerset in the early 19th century. Wick House, developed in circa 1790, was a villa that stood in sixty acres of pleasure premises.

Brislington was still significantly a country, semi-agricultural area till well right into 20th Century. At the turn of the century there were sixteen main functioning farms in the town and several small-holdings, along with market gardens.
